Tell me about a time when you had to work under tight deadlines to complete a drivetrain design project. How did you manage your time and prioritize tasks?

Sample answer to the question

During my time as a junior drivetrain engineer, I had to work on a project to design a new drivetrain system for an electric vehicle. We were given a tight deadline of three weeks to complete the project. To manage my time effectively, I created a detailed project schedule with specific milestones and deliverables. I prioritized tasks by identifying the critical path and focusing on the most critical components first. I also delegated some tasks to team members to ensure parallel progress. To stick to the schedule, I set daily goals and tracked my progress regularly. Despite the tight deadline, we successfully completed the drivetrain design project on time.

A more solid answer

As a junior drivetrain engineer, I had the opportunity to work on a challenging project where we had to design a high-efficiency drivetrain system for a hybrid vehicle within a two-week deadline. To effectively manage my time, I utilized CAD software such as SolidWorks to create 3D models of the drivetrain components, enabling quick iterations and virtual testing. I also collaborated closely with the rest of the team to divide the tasks based on our individual strengths and expertise. We conducted regular meetings to track progress, identify any bottlenecks, and adjust our schedules accordingly. By prioritizing tasks based on their impact on the overall system performance, we ensured that the critical components were completed first. Additionally, I implemented a daily progress tracking system to keep everyone accountable. Despite the tight deadline, we successfully completed the drivetrain design project on time and achieved a 10% increase in efficiency compared to the previous system.

Why this is a more solid answer:

The solid answer provides specific details about the candidate's experience working under tight deadlines for a drivetrain design project. It highlights the use of CAD software, collaboration within the team, task prioritization, and time management. However, it could be further improved by including more specific examples of how the candidate demonstrated proficiency in mechanical design and analysis.

An exceptional answer

As a junior drivetrain engineer, I was assigned a critical project with a tight deadline of one week to design and optimize a drivetrain system for an electric sports car. To efficiently manage my time, I first analyzed the project requirements and broke down the tasks into smaller, manageable sub-tasks. Utilizing my expertise in CAD and simulation software, I quickly developed a 3D model of the drivetrain system and conducted a virtual analysis to identify potential areas for improvement. I focused on the critical components by prioritizing them based on their impact on the overall system performance and collaborating closely with the team to ensure seamless integration. To accelerate the design process, I leveraged existing design libraries and standardized components, reducing the design time by 20%. I also effectively communicated with suppliers to expedite the sourcing of materials. Throughout the project, I utilized a Gantt chart to track progress, established clear milestones, and adjusted the schedule accordingly. Despite the tight deadline, we successfully completed the drivetrain design project with a 15% improvement in efficiency compared to the initial specifications.

Why this is an exceptional answer:

The exceptional answer provides a detailed and comprehensive response to the question, addressing all the evaluation areas mentioned in the job description. It includes specific examples of how the candidate demonstrated proficiency in mechanical design and analysis, CAD and simulation software, time management, and task prioritization. The candidate also showcases innovation by leveraging existing design libraries and standardized components to expedite the design process. Additionally, the answer highlights effective communication with suppliers and the ability to achieve significant improvements in efficiency. Overall, the exceptional answer goes above and beyond in providing a well-rounded and impressive response.

How to prepare for this question

  • Familiarize yourself with CAD software and modeling tools such as SolidWorks or AutoCAD.
  • Develop strong skills in mechanical design and analysis, paying particular attention to drivetrain systems.
  • Practice time management by setting realistic deadlines and tracking your progress regularly.
  • Spend time improving your task prioritization skills, considering the impact on overall system performance.
  • Consider examples from past projects or internships where you had to work under tight deadlines to complete a drivetrain design project.

What interviewers are evaluating

  • Mechanical design and analysis
  • CAD and simulation software proficiency
  • Time management
  • Task prioritization
